After two years in the making, the TVS Apache RR 310 was finally launched in India yesterday for the machine price around SG$4,200. The flagship motorcycle from TVS Motor Company shares its underpinnings with the BMW G 310 in their partnership with TVS Motor Company to co-develop a 313cc line of single-cylinder motorcycles.

 

 

 

The Apache RR 310 is versatile in its own right as it was said to serve various roles like being a commuter or touring motorcycle as well as being an occasional track bike.It has a 312cc, single-cylinder with 4 valves per cylinder, liquid-cooled engine with a maximum power of 34bhp at 9700rpm and a maximum torque of 27.3Nm at 7700rpm. Its reverse inclined engine helps centralize the mass of the bike with the engine closer to the wheel even with a short wheelbase that was compensated by a much longer swingarm.

 

Other components of the entry-level sportbike was upside down Kayaba front forks and rear monoshock. A 300mm front petal disc handles the brakes that are gripped by a radial caliper from ByBre and a 240mm rear disc along with a dual-channel ABS. Its switchgear is high-quality with its hazard light and sealed and non-contact switch modules.

With an LCD dash and LED headlamp arrangement, its chassis is a steel trellis frame similar to the BMW G310R and BMW G310GS.

 

 

The TVS design team designed a fairing after wind tunnel measurements for benchmarking aerodynamic targets and the employment of computer fluid dynamics. After 200 various CFD iterations, the result was a bike with a better top speed than even the G310R; the actual top speed measured during testing was 163kmph. It joins a long line of motorbikes in the TVS that ranges from 160cc, 1800cc, and 200cc in displacement.
